Deterrents: Repellents and Barriers to Keep Pests Away

Deterrents are one of the most effective ways to keep uninvited guests from entering your home in the first place. From peppermint oil to ultrasonic repellents, there are many creative and effective ways to repel pests.

For example, did you know that peppermint oil can be used to repel rodents and other small animals? Simply place a few drops of peppermint oil on a cotton ball and place it in areas where pests are most active.

DIY Solutions: Creative and Cost-Effective Ways to Deal with Pests

One of the most popular methods for dealing with uninvited guests is through DIY solutions. From natural remedies to homemade traps, there are many creative and cost-effective ways to deal with pests.

For example, did you know that a mixture of equal parts water and white vinegar can be used to repel ants? Simply spray it around the perimeter of your home to keep ants away.

Heat Treatment: Using Heat to Kill Off Pests

Heat treatment is another effective method for dealing with uninvited guests. From using a hair dryer to kill off bed bugs to using a steam cleaner to sanitize surfaces, heat can be used to kill off pests safely and humanely.

For example, did you know that bed bugs cannot survive temperatures above 120 degrees Fahrenheit? This is why using a hair dryer or other heat source can be an effective way to kill off bed bugs.
